What is Non-Destructive Digging?

Non-Destructive Digging is a safe excavation method that uses high pressure water and a powerful vacuum system to break up and remove soil. Unlike traditional mechanical digging methods, NDD minimises the risk of damaging underground utilities.

The process is commonly used for:

  • Utility locating

  • Telco installations

  • NBN and fibre optic works

  • Electrical trenching

  • Gas and water line exposure

  • Potholing

  • Infrastructure maintenance

  • Civil construction projects

Sydney contractors increasingly rely on NDD because underground utility networks in metropolitan areas are becoming more complex and congested.

Why Non-Destructive Digging is Essential for Sydney Utility Projects

Sydney infrastructure projects often involve excavation in busy urban environments where underground services are difficult to identify accurately. Damaging a fibre optic cable, gas line, or water pipe can lead to expensive repairs, project delays, and safety hazards.

Non-Destructive Digging helps contractors:

  • Reduce underground service strikes

  • Improve site safety

  • Minimise disruption to roads and footpaths

  • Meet Australian excavation safety standards

  • Complete projects faster and more efficiently

As Sydney continues to expand its transport and telecommunications infrastructure, NDD has become a critical solution for modern civil construction projects.

Best Practices for Utility and Telco Work Using NDDConduct Underground Service Locating Before Excavation

Before starting any excavation work, contractors should always identify underground assets using service locating technology and utility plans. Combining accurate locating with Non-Destructive Digging provides an added layer of protection for sensitive infrastructure.

This is especially important for telco and fibre optic projects where cable damage can disrupt businesses and residential areas.

Use Experienced Vacuum Excavation Operators

Operating vacuum excavation equipment requires training and experience. Skilled operators understand how to safely manage water pressure, excavation depth, and soil conditions without damaging underground assets.

Choosing an experienced provider ensures projects remain compliant, safe, and efficient.

Choose the Right Vacuum Truck Equipment

Different excavation projects require different vacuum truck capacities and configurations. Tight access sites in Sydney may need compact vacuum trucks, while larger infrastructure works may require high capacity tankers.

Using the right equipment improves productivity and reduces downtime on site.

Maintain Safe Excavation Zones

Utility and telco excavation work often occurs in high traffic areas. Contractors should establish clear exclusion zones and traffic management plans to protect workers, pedestrians, and nearby infrastructure.

Safe work practices are essential for compliance with NSW excavation and construction regulations.

Minimise Environmental Impact

Non-Destructive Digging creates less disruption compared to traditional excavation methods. It reduces soil displacement, limits environmental damage, and helps preserve surrounding landscaping and infrastructure.

For councils, infrastructure providers, and utility contractors, this makes NDD an environmentally responsible excavation method.
